The video game League of Legends has been around for a long time. Riot Games’ MOBA has evolved steadily since 2009 to what we see today. We have seen an increase of champions up to 162 characters. K’Sante was the latest to arrive, but Milio and Naafiri will be joining soon.

League of Legends went through a design phase before reaching this point, during which its developers discussed various concepts for the game’s first cast of characters. Unfortunately, some champions never saw the light of day. Although they would later serve as inspiration for other characters, they were never used in their original form.

Here are the five League champions that got canceled before the game’s launch in 2009.

Champions canceled before the launch

Priscilla, The Spider Queen

Initially known as Nidalee, it was conceived in 2009 but never went beyond the development stage. From Priscilla’s concept, Urgot and Elise were born. The champion, however, would appear in Dominion mode alongside the “Priscilla’s Blessing” item.

Because the design of this Priscilla looked more than promising, several users asked Riot Games to add her to League of Legends. So finally, the developer transformed her into the Elise we know today.

Abilities

  • Passive – Camouflage: Priscilla gains 20/80% additional mana regeneration.
  • Q] – Ensnare: Priscilla weaves a cloth and throws it in a small area. Enemies caught in the web are immobilized while she drags them towards her for 1 second, dealing 1.25 damage based on distance traveled.
  • W] – Inject Spiderlings: Priscilla’s basic attacks inject poison into the target, slowing by 10% + 4% per stack for 4 seconds. If the target dies while poisoned, she summons a spiderling for each poison buildup with a duration of 60 seconds.
  • E] – Thirst: Priscilla hunger for blood and gains life steal.
  • R] – Corpsemaker: Priscilla immobilizes her target for 2.75 seconds with two back claws and cuts it quickly with two front paws, dealing damage every 0.25s.

Well Soterios, the Hydrosoul

A considerable part of the community wants a character that uses water. Specifically, on the Turkish forums, they asked for a champion with a skill set based entirely on water. The public questioned Riot Games as to whether they had the technology to create these effects. Updates to players ceased, and Well remained an abandoned project.

Riot Games eventually acknowledged its development had been shelved, despite its image and skill files being discovered in beta.

Abilities

  • Passive – Soothing Aura: Nearby allies gain 0.4/0.8 mana per second.
  • [Q] – Summon: Water Elemental
  • [W] – Crushing Wave: Launches a column of water over enemies and inflicts damage. In case of touching the Water Elemental, the water column doubles in the direction where the Water Elemental was facing.
  • E] – Vortex: Well creates a water vortex in a specific location that deals damage per second. Enemies coming out of the vortex are slowed by 90%, while those moving perpendicular to the vortex are slowed by 30%.
  • R] – Torrent: Creates a heavy downpour that covers the entire map. Increases the health and mana regeneration of all allies, who also gain increased spell damage.

Gavid, the Plant King

A tiny sprout found in Demacian soil gave rise to this character. Thanks to the rich soil and favorable temperature, it grew and flourished at a fantastic rate. As Gavid developed, the area covered with thorns and vines moved closer to populated areas. Finally, tired humans came to Gavid’s forest, using their axes to chop down everything that had grown there over the years.

Most of Gavid’s friends and relatives were destroyed, and some were even taken hostage by the humans and turned into firewood. Observing this, Gavid decided to reclaim his kingdom, entering the conflict to exterminate the humans like they had destroyed those close to him.

Abilities

  • Passive – Vine Generation / Thorns: Gavid generates a vine with a small random area of effect every 2 seconds; Gavid and his vines damage melee attackers when hit.
  • Q] – Animate Thornspitter: Consumes a vine and transforms it into a Thornspitter, which launches thorns that damage nearby enemies.
  • W] – Animate Entangler: Consumes a vine that explodes and turns into a series of roots that paralyze enemies for a few seconds, dealing 50 damage per second.
  • E] – Animate Vitalis: Consumes a vine that creates a healing plant that heals nearby allies for 3 seconds. It lasts for 20 seconds before disappearing.
  • R] – Entrench: Gavid roots himself to the ground to recover a part of maximum health for a few seconds. During this process, Gavid generates seven vines and their reuse time. Also, all the skills he uses during his ultimate increase the area of effect.

Averdrian, the Astral Guardian

Known as “The Smurf Abortion,” this character is among the most controversial due to its history. It is worth noting that this character’s icon was used in Malzahar’s character. Even the Lead Effects Artist used this Averdrian as a profile picture in the previous League of Legends forums, as this character was closely related to several rioters.

Abilities

  • Passive – Astral barrier: Four astral spirits.
  • Q] – Astral Beam: Throws a powerful beam of light at the enemy, dealing damage. This damage cannot be prevented in any way.
  • [W] – Detonate: Releases an energy pulse that deals damage around Averdrian and slows enemies within 100 units for 5 seconds.
  • E] – Consume Spirit: Absorbs one of his astral spirits, granting him more AP, and uses a damaging aura that deals damage per second to all nearby enemies for 1 minute.
  • R] – Lockdown: Traps an enemy with lethal energy and strangles it. Channels for 5 seconds, dealing damage per second to the enemy and preventing all moves and actions of the target.

Tabu, the Voodoo Shaman

The beta folder is where the Tabu files were found. However, Tabu was never exposed to the sun. Some claim that the DOTA 2 character Zharvakko, the Witch Doctor, inspired this figure. It has also been inferred from his play style and outward appearance that he would later become the Swain we all once knew.

Abilities

  • Passive – Enfeeble: Enemies around Tabu deal 15% less damage.
  • Q] – Tattoo: Tabu binds to an enemy or ally. If he is next to an enemy, a part of the damage received is shared with his partner. It shares the same healing power it receives if it is with an ally.
  • W] – Circle of Ancestors: Tabu curses a selected area, damaging enemies and healing allies.
  • E] – Pacify: Tabu pacifies the enemy for a few seconds.
  • R] – Soul Drain: Tabu binds to the target and tries to steal its soul, dealing damage while regenerating health in the same amount per second.
